Write With Transformer

This 12 months, we saw a stunning software of machine studying. The TRANSFORMER PROTECTOR (TP) complies with the NFPA recommandation of Quick Depressurization Techniques for all Power Vegetation and Substations Transformers, below the code 850. Let’s start by looking on the unique self-attention as it’s calculated in an encoder block. But during analysis, when our mannequin is just including one new word after each iteration, it might be inefficient to recalculate self-consideration alongside earlier paths for tokens which have already been processed. You may also use the dropout fuse cutout defined right here to create BERT and train state of the art fashions. Distant items can have an effect on each other’s output without passing through many RNN-steps, or convolution layers (see Scene Memory Transformer for instance). Once the first transformer block processes the token, it sends its ensuing vector up the stack to be processed by the next block. This self-attention calculation is repeated for every single word within the sequence, in matrix type, which is very fast. The way in which that these embedded vectors are then used in the Encoder-Decoder Attention is the next. As in different NLP fashions we’ve discussed earlier than, the model appears to be like up the embedding of the input word in its embedding matrix – one of many elements we get as part of a skilled model. The decoder then outputs the predictions by trying at the encoder output and its own output (self-consideration). The decoder generates the output sequence one token at a time, taking the encoder output and previous decoder-outputted tokens as inputs. Because the transformer predicts every phrase, self-attention allows it to have a look at the previous words in the input sequence to raised predict the next phrase. Earlier than we move on to how the Transformer’s Consideration is implemented, let’s talk about the preprocessing layers (current in both the Encoder and the Decoder as we’ll see later). The hE3 vector relies on the entire tokens contained in the input sequence, so the concept is that it should characterize the which means of the complete phrase. Below, let’s have a look at a graphical instance from the Tensor2Tensor pocket book It contains an animation of where the eight consideration heads are looking at inside each of the 6 encoder layers. The eye mechanism is repeated multiple instances with linear projections of Q, Okay and V. This permits the system to be taught from different representations of Q, Ok and V, which is beneficial to the mannequin. Resonant transformers are used for coupling between phases of radio receivers, or in excessive-voltage Tesla coils. The output of this summation is the enter to the decoder layers. After 20 training steps, the mannequin could have skilled on every batch within the dataset, or one epoch. Driven by compelling characters and a wealthy storyline, Transformers revolutionized children’s entertainment as one of many first properties to produce a profitable toy line, comedian ebook, TELEVISION series and animated film. Seq2Seq models encompass an Encoder and a Decoder. Totally different Transformers may be used concurrently by different threads. Toroidal transformers are more efficient than the cheaper laminated E-I sorts for a similar power stage. The decoder attends on the encoder’s output and its personal enter (self-attention) to foretell the next phrase. Within the first decoding time step, the decoder produces the first goal word I” in our instance, as translation for je” in French. As you recall, the RNN Encoder-Decoder generates the output sequence one element at a time. Transformers may require protecting relays to guard the transformer from overvoltage at increased than rated frequency. The nn.TransformerEncoder consists of multiple layers of nn.TransformerEncoderLayer Together with the input sequence, a sq. consideration mask is required because the self-consideration layers in nn.TransformerEncoder are solely allowed to attend the sooner positions in the sequence. When sequence-to-sequence models have been invented by Sutskever et al., 2014 , Cho et al., 2014 , there was quantum leap within the quality of machine translation.

A really primary selection for the Encoder and the Decoder of the Seq2Seq mannequin is a single LSTM for each of them. Where one can optionally divide the dot product of Q and Ok by the dimensionality of key vectors dk. To provide you an idea for the kind of dimensions used in practice, the Transformer introduced in Consideration is all you want has dq=dk=dv=sixty four whereas what I consult with as X is 512-dimensional. There are N encoder layers within the transformer. You possibly can cross different layers and a focus blocks of the decoder to the plot parameter. By now we have established that Transformers discard the sequential nature of RNNs and course of the sequence elements in parallel as a substitute. In the rambling case, we are able to merely hand it the start token and have it begin producing words (the educated model makes use of as its begin token. The new Sq. EX Low Voltage Transformers comply with the brand new DOE 2016 effectivity plus present clients with the next National Electric Code (NEC) updates: (1) 450.9 Air flow, (2) 450.10 Grounding, (three) 450.eleven Markings, and (4) 450.12 Terminal wiring area. The a part of the Decoder that I seek advice from as postprocessing in the Figure above is similar to what one would sometimes find within the RNN Decoder for an NLP task: a completely related (FC) layer, which follows the RNN that extracted sure features from the community’s inputs, and a softmax layer on prime of the FC one that will assign possibilities to each of the tokens within the mannequin’s vocabularly being the next aspect within the output sequence. The Transformer structure was launched within the paper whose title is worthy of that of a self-help e book: Consideration is All You Want Again, another self-descriptive heading: the authors actually take the RNN Encoder-Decoder mannequin with Attention, and throw away the RNN. Transformers are used for growing or decreasing the alternating voltages in electric energy applications, and for coupling the phases of sign processing circuits. Our present transformers provide many technical advantages, such as a high degree of linearity, low temperature dependence and a compact design. Transformer is reset to the same state as when it was created with TransformerFactory.newTransformer() , TransformerFactory.newTransformer(Source source) or Templates.newTransformer() reset() is designed to permit the reuse of current Transformers thus saving resources related to the creation of recent Transformers. We concentrate on the Transformers for our evaluation as they’ve been proven efficient on numerous duties, including machine translation (MT), customary left-to-right language fashions (LM) and masked language modeling (MLM). In truth, there are two several types of transformers and three several types of underlying data. This transformer converts the low present (and excessive voltage) sign to a low-voltage (and excessive present) signal that powers the audio system. It bakes within the mannequin’s understanding of related and associated phrases that designate the context of a certain word earlier than processing that word (passing it by means of a neural community). Transformer calculates self-attention using 64-dimension vectors. That is an implementation of the Transformer translation model as described in the Consideration is All You Need paper. The language modeling task is to assign a chance for the likelihood of a given phrase (or a sequence of phrases) to comply with a sequence of phrases. To begin with, every pre-processed (extra on that later) element of the enter sequence wi gets fed as input to the Encoder community – this is executed in parallel, unlike the RNNs. This seems to offer transformer fashions sufficient representational capability to handle the duties that have been thrown at them thus far. For the language modeling task, any tokens on the long run positions ought to be masked. New deep learning fashions are launched at an increasing rate and typically it is onerous to keep monitor of all of the novelties.

Inside each encoder, the Z output from the Self-Attention layer goes through a layer normalization using the input embedding (after including the positional vector). Well, now we have the positions, let’s encode them inside vectors, simply as we embedded the that means of the phrase tokens with word embeddings. That structure was acceptable as a result of the model tackled machine translation – an issue the place encoder-decoder architectures have been profitable prior to now. The original Transformer uses sixty four. Due to this fact Q, Okay, V are (3, three)-matrices, where the primary 3 corresponds to the variety of words and the second 3 corresponds to the self-attention dimension. Here, we input all the things together and if there were no masks, the multi-head consideration would contemplate the entire decoder input sequence at every place. After the multi-attention heads in each the encoder and decoder, we have now a pointwise feed-forward layer. The addModelTransformer() method accepts any object that implements DataTransformerInterface – so you can create your personal lessons, as an alternative of placing all of the logic in the form (see the next section). On this article we gently explained how Transformers work and why it has been successfully used for sequence transduction duties. Q (query) receives the output from the masked multi-head consideration sublayer. One key difference within the self-attention layer right here, is that it masks future tokens – not by altering the phrase to masks like BERT, however by interfering in the self-consideration calculation blocking info from tokens which can be to the proper of the position being calculated. Take the second aspect of the output and put it into the decoder enter sequence. Since during the training part, the output sequences are already available, one can carry out all of the totally different timesteps of the Decoding course of in parallel by masking (replacing with zeroes) the appropriate components of the “beforehand generated” output sequences. I come from a quantum physics background, where vectors are a person’s best buddy (at instances, fairly actually), however in the event you desire a non linear algebra explanation of the Attention mechanism, I highly suggest testing The Illustrated Transformer by Jay Alammar. The Properties object that was handed to setOutputProperties(.Properties) won’t be effected by calling this technique. The inputs to the Decoder are available in two varieties: the hidden states that are outputs of the Encoder (these are used for the Encoder-Decoder Consideration within every Decoder layer) and the previously generated tokens of the output sequence (for the Decoder Self-Attention, also computed at each Decoder layer). In other phrases, the decoder predicts the following phrase by trying at the encoder output and self-attending to its own output. After training the model in this pocket book, it is possible for you to to input a Portuguese sentence and return the English translation. A transformer is a passive electrical device that transfers electrical energy between two or extra circuits A varying present in a single coil of the transformer produces a varying magnetic flux , which, in turn, induces a varying electromotive power across a second coil wound across the identical core. For older fans, the Studio Series presents advanced, film-correct Transformers models for gathering in addition to action play. At Jensen, we continue today to design transformers having the response of a Bessel low pass filter, which by definition, has nearly no part distortion, ringing, or waveform overshoot. For instance, as you go from backside to top layers, details about the past in left-to-right language models will get vanished and predictions about the future get formed. Eddy current losses because of joule heating in the core which might be proportional to the sq. of the transformer’s utilized voltage. Square D provides 3 fashions of voltage transformers. As Q receives the output from decoder’s first consideration block, and K receives the encoder output, the attention weights symbolize the importance given to the decoder’s input based mostly on the encoder’s output.

This entry was posted in Main. Bookmark the permalink.